Untouched Natural Beauty

Nusa Penida, an island southeast of Bali, captivates visitors with its pristine natural landscapes. The rugged coastline is adorned with dramatic cliffs that plunge into the azure waters of the Indian Ocean. One of the island’s highlights is Kelingking Beach, known for its iconic T-Rex-shaped cliff and panoramic ocean views. The crystal-clear waters surrounding Nusa Penida offer incredible snorkeling and diving opportunities, revealing vibrant coral reefs teeming with marine life.

Sacred Temples and Cultural Richness

Nusa Penida is not only a haven for nature enthusiasts but also steeped in cultural heritage. At the Pura Dalem Ped Temple, visitors can experience traditional Balinese architecture and rituals. The temple’s serene atmosphere provides a glimpse into the island’s spiritual significance for locals. Another cultural gem is the Goa Giri Putri Cave Temple, nestled within a limestone hill.
